good morning to all
those are 2 prototype plates that fit on mahindra pikup already equipped
with bundu gear bumper.
bottom plate (as on bottom on the photo) is straight bolt on (needs 6 off m8x25 or 30 bolts and nuts) and protects front diff,
sump,and part of gearbox.
extra welding is not necessary unless one wishes to cover front diff completely,as i did.
second(top plate on photo)bolts on to first one and covers rest of gearbox and all electrical connections
at gearbox and transfer case.some minor drilling needed.
this plate is still work in progress.
ugly cut out ,on the left, is made to accommodate transfer case which will be covered with separate plate by bolting it on this second plate.
in a pipe line are fuel tank plate and rear diff skid plate,hopefully by end of the year.
my time line is infinite as i can spare 15min every 2 months to work on it...
decision to do this was made when i was quoted few cents short of R10k for first one.
last photo shows bottom view and m14x120 cap screw for scale.

they are not for sale and i will not make them for purpose of sale.
i can publish drawings and files necessary for manufacturing *stp,*igs,*asm,*par.(this depends on moderators)
to make those 2 cost me R1600,including material,rolling and cutting(at general profiling)
plates can be made by any steel fabricator.
